Last night, in Beaver County's Ambridge, a fire erupted in a duplex, leading to emergency responses and hospitalizations. WTAE reported that the incident occurred around 10:30 p.m. on the 600 block of Beaver Road. Five individuals were transported to the hospital, and two received treatment at the scene.

Details on the outbreak were limited, but first responders swiftly arrived at the scene, and the Red Cross was called in to offer assistance for those affected. It is not clear at this time what set off this evening's disaster or the condition of those involved; what we do know is that local agencies acted promptly.

Parallel reporting from WPXI highlighted that six people were taken to a hospital from the fire site; dispatchers confirmed the transportation of the individuals, though further information was not immediately available at the time of the report.
